The Audi Q5 is a high-performance SUV that can accelerate from 0-100 km/h in just 6.9 seconds, reaching a top speed of 228 km/h. Its aerodynamic design is evident in its drag coefficient of 0.34, making it a great choice for those who value speed and style.

Body & Dimensions
The Audi Q5 is a compact luxury SUV that offers a comfortable ride, spacious interior, and decent off-road capabilities. With a length of 4629 mm and a width of 1898 mm, it provides ample space for passengers and cargo. Its approach angle of 25° and ground clearance of 200 mm make it suitable for light off-roading.

Fuel Consumption
The Audi Q5 boasts impressive fuel efficiency, emitting Euro 6-compliant emissions and achieving fuel consumption figures of 7.3-7.5 l/100 km combined. Its powerful engine delivers a balanced performance, making it suitable for both urban and highway driving.

Engine & Transmission
The Audi Q5 is a powerful and efficient SUV, featuring a 2.0L turbocharged engine that produces 230 Hp and 350 Nm of torque. It has an all-wheel-drive system and an 8-speed automatic transmission. The engine is paired with a start-stop system for improved fuel efficiency.

Weight & Capacity
The Audi Q5 boasts a powerful engine with a weight-to-power ratio of 7.7 kg/Hp, delivering 129.9 hp per tonne. It offers ample cargo space, with a trunk capacity ranging from 540 to 1560 liters. Additionally, it has a high maximum roof load capacity of 75 kg and can tow up to 2400 kg with brakes.
